## Session Handling

Querylark autocomplete sessions persist for 30 minutes of inactivity. Plugin authors should reuse an existing session rather than opening one per keystroke, since cold sessions hit the slow index path and add latency. Sessions are established against the plugin gateway, authenticated with the bearer token below.

login token, yajeg-fawif: eyJhbGciOiJIUzI1NiIsInR5cCI6IkpXVCJ9.eyJzdWIiOiIEdPQYnZXaZIn0.HSRTnYZBx0Qc

## Build Provenance: Date Localization Patch

For the eng sync: the Tidewell date-format localizer now emits locale-correct short dates in invoices and exports. Provenance is recorded per artifact; reproducible builds verified on two runners. No schema changes. Rollout is behind `loc_dates_v2`.

The signed artifact for this change is listed below.

build token for bageg-yahof: htk3_673

MEMORANDUM — Sealed Examination Papers, Thistledown College

The sealed exam papers for the autumn assessment series will be delivered to the Thistledown College receiving office on Monday morning. Packages arrive in tamper-evident wrapping and must remain unopened until countersigned by the examinations registrar. Receiving staff should verify the package count against the enclosed schedule and store everything in the secure cabinet immediately. The courier hand-over instruction appears below.

dispatch memo: the sorius tamius courier leaves the praeth ledger at gate 4873 under passcode 928014

The firmware bundle produced by the Covebridge pipeline was rejected at deploy because the detached signature did not match the artifact digest. Root cause: the packaging step re-zips the bundle after signing, invalidating the hash. Fix: sign as the final step, then verify with the scanner gateway before upload. Future maintainers should confirm the signing order whenever the pipeline changes. For reference, the key used to re-sign the corrected bundle is below.

deploy key for kagup-bawig: bky9_ZMq28eTw9